Retrospring/app/views/modal/_group.haml

29 lines
1.6 KiB
Plaintext
Raw Normal View History

2015-01-13 22:07:40 -08:00
#modal-group-memberships.modal.fade{"aria-hidden" => "true", "aria-labelledby" => "modal-group-memberships-label", :role => "dialog", :tabindex => "-1"}
.modal-dialog
.modal-content
.modal-header
2020-04-19 14:26:29 -07:00
%h5#modal-group-memberships-label.modal-title= t 'views.modal.group.title'
2015-01-13 22:07:40 -08:00
%button.close{"data-dismiss" => "modal", :type => "button"}
%span{"aria-hidden" => "true"} ×
%span.sr-only= t 'views.actions.close'
2015-01-14 11:14:58 -08:00
%div{role: "tabpanel"}
%ul.nav.nav-tabs.mt-1{role: "tablist"}
2020-04-25 10:02:39 -07:00
%li.nav-item{role: "presentation"}
%a.nav-link.active{href: "#grouplist", aria: {controls: "grouplist"}, data: {toggle: "tab"}, role: "tab"}
= t 'views.modal.group.tabs.main'
2020-04-25 10:02:39 -07:00
%li.nav-item{role: "presentation"}
%a.nav-link{href: "#create", aria: {controls: "create"}, data: {toggle: "tab"}, role: "tab"}
= t 'views.modal.group.tabs.create'
2015-01-14 11:14:58 -08:00
.tab-content
.tab-pane.active{role:"tabpanel", id: "grouplist"}
%ul.list-group
2015-01-14 11:14:58 -08:00
- current_user.groups.each do |group|
= render 'modal/group/item', group: group, user: @user
2015-01-14 11:14:58 -08:00
.tab-pane{role:"tabpanel", id: "create"}
.modal-body
%input#new-group-name.form-control{type: :text, placeholder: t('views.modal.group.name')}
%button#create-group.btn.btn-primary{type: :button, data: { user: @user.screen_name }}= t('views.modal.group.create')
2015-01-13 22:07:40 -08:00
.modal-footer
%button.btn.btn-primary{name: 'gm-save', type: :button, data: { dismiss: :modal }}= t 'views.actions.done'